Автор: ProHoster

Версия на езика за програмиране Rust 2021 (1.56)

Публикувана е версията на езика за системно програмиране Rust 1.56, основан от проекта Mozilla, но сега разработен под егидата на независимата организация с нестопанска цел Rust Foundation. В допълнение към стандартния номер на версията, изданието също е обозначено като Rust 2021 и бележи стабилизиране на промените, предложени през последните три години. Rust 2021 също ще служи като основа за увеличаване на функционалността през следващите три години, подобно на […]

Alibaba откри разработки, свързани с процесорите XuanTie RISC-V

Alibaba, една от най-големите китайски ИТ компании, обяви откриването на разработки, свързани с процесорните ядра XuanTie E902, E906, C906 и C910, изградени на базата на 64-битовата архитектура на набора от инструкции RISC-V. Отворените ядра на XuanTie ще бъдат разработени под нови имена OpenE902, OpenE906, OpenC906 и OpenC910. Схеми, описания на хардуерни единици във Verilog, симулатор и придружаваща проектна документация са публикувани на […]

Три пакета, които извършват скрито копаене на криптовалута, са идентифицирани в хранилището на NPM

Три злонамерени пакета klow, klown и okhsa бяха идентифицирани в хранилището на NPM, които, криейки се зад функционалност за анализиране на заглавката на User-Agent (използвано беше копие на библиотеката UA-Parser-js), съдържаха злонамерени промени, използвани за организиране на копаене на криптовалута в системата на потребителя. Пакетите бяха публикувани от един потребител на 15 октомври, но веднага бяха идентифицирани от изследователи на трети страни, които съобщиха за проблема на администрацията на NPM. В резултат на това пакетите бяха [...]

Четвърта предварителна версия на графичния редактор GIMP 3.0

Изданието на графичния редактор GIMP 2.99.8 е достъпно за тестване, което продължава развитието на функционалността на бъдещия стабилен клон на GIMP 3.0, в който е направен преходът към GTK3, добавена е стандартна поддръжка за Wayland и HiDPI , кодовата база е значително почистена, предложен е нов API за разработка на плъгини, внедрено е кеширане на рендиране, добавена е поддръжка за избор на множество слоеве (Multi-layer selection) и е осигурено редактиране в оригиналния цвят […]

Беше разкрита техника за използване на уязвимост в подсистемата tty на ядрото на Linux

Изследователи от екипа на Google Project Zero публикуваха метод за използване на уязвимост (CVE-2020-29661) при внедряването на манипулатора TIOCSPGRP ioctl от подсистемата tty на ядрото на Linux, а също така разгледаха подробно защитните механизми, които биха могли да блокират такива уязвимости. Грешката, причиняваща проблема, беше коригирана в ядрото на Linux на 3 декември миналата година. Проблемът се появява в ядрата преди версия 5.9.13, но повечето дистрибуции са коригирали […]

Издаване на разпространение на Redcore Linux 2102

Дистрибуцията на Redcore Linux 2102 вече е достъпна и се опитва да комбинира функционалността на Gentoo с удобно изживяване. Дистрибуцията предоставя лесен инсталатор, който ви позволява бързо да внедрите работеща система, без да се налага повторно сглобяване на компоненти от изходния код. На потребителите се предоставя хранилище с готови бинарни пакети, поддържани с помощта на непрекъснат цикъл на актуализиране (проточен модел). За да управлява пакети, той използва свой собствен мениджър на пакети, sisyphus. […]

В Москва ще се проведе конференция, посветена на езика за програмиране Rust

На 3 декември в Москва ще се проведе конференция, посветена на езика за програмиране Rust. Конференцията е предназначена както за тези, които вече пишат определени продукти на този език, така и за тези, които го разглеждат отблизо. Събитието ще обсъди въпроси, свързани с подобряването на софтуерните продукти чрез добавяне или прехвърляне на функционалност към Rust, както и ще обсъди причините, поради които това […]

Chrome версия 95

Google представи версията на уеб браузъра Chrome 95. В същото време е налична стабилна версия на безплатния проект Chromium, който служи като основа на Chrome. Браузърът Chrome се отличава с използването на лога на Google, наличието на система за изпращане на известия в случай на срив, модули за възпроизвеждане на защитено видео съдържание (DRM), система за автоматично инсталиране на актуализации и предаване на RLZ параметри при търсене. С новия 4-седмичен цикъл на разработка, следващата версия на Chrome […]

Версия на VirtualBox 6.1.28

Oracle публикува коригираща версия на системата за виртуализация VirtualBox 6.1.28, която съдържа 23 корекции. Основни промени: Първоначалната поддръжка за ядра 5.14 и 5.15, както и дистрибуцията RHEL 8.5, е добавена за гост системи и Linux хостове. За Linux хостове откриването на инсталиране на модули на ядрото е подобрено, за да се елиминират ненужните реконструкции на модули. Проблемът в мениджъра на виртуална машина [...] е разрешен.

Vizio е съден за нарушаване на GPL.

Правозащитната организация Software Freedom Conservancy (SFC) заведе дело срещу Vizio за неспазване на изискванията на GPL лиценза при разпространение на фърмуер за смарт телевизори, базирани на платформата SmartCast. Производството е забележително с това, че това е първото дело в историята, заведено не от името на участника в разработката, който притежава правата на собственост върху кода, а от потребител, който не […]

Лидерът на CentOS обяви оставката си от управителния съвет

Каранбир Сингх обяви оставката си като председател на управителния съвет на проекта CentOS и премахването на правомощията му като ръководител на проекта. Karanbir участва в дистрибуцията от 2004 г. (проектът е основан през 2002 г.), служи като лидер след напускането на Грегъри Кърцер, основателят на дистрибуцията, и оглавява управителния съвет, след като CentOS премина към […]

Изходният код на руската игра Samogonka е публикуван

Изходният код на играта „Moonshine“, произведена през 3 г. от K-D LAB, е публикуван под лиценз GPLv1999. Играта "Moonshine" е аркадна надпревара на малки сферични планети с възможност за преминаване стъпка по стъпка. Компилацията се поддържа само под Windows. Изходният код не е публикуван в пълна форма, тъй като не е напълно запазен от разработчиците. Въпреки това, благодарение на усилията на общността, повечето от недостатъците [...]